Went down to Galveston with an old friend of mine late Thursday afternoon. When we got on the water the wind was pretty strong out of the SE. Our first wade my buddy caught a 21” Red, but where we were didn’t appear to be holding sufficient bait. We move across the bay and found birds working hard on what appeared to be small shrimp. I noticed a small slick form so we jumped out of the boat proceeded to wade. I was throwing a large top water, but it was so windy that it was skipping on the white caps. I put on a pink Devil, and my first or second cast I saw my rod tip shake. I knew a fish was on so I reeled down to set the hook, but all I got was some slack line…….the fish was coming at me. When I set the hook I knew I had a really big fish. When I saw the black back come to the surface it was panic time knowing I had the one hook Devil on. No telling how many circles I made trying get the fish near me. My friend was laughing is arise off at me. Finally I crabbed hold and landed one of my best trout ever in Galveston. Holding it up to my rod it appeared to be 28”. This fish’s girth must have been 16”. It was a beautiful trout. We took some pictures and let it swim away.
